James Hankins

James Hankins is an American intellectual historian specializing in the Italian Renaissance, especially Renaissance political thought, philosophy, and the classical tradition. He taught at Harvard University for about 40 years and is the founder and general editor of the I Tatti Renaissance Library; his books include *Virtue Politics* and *Political Meritocracy in Renaissance Italy*.[1][2][8]
